After augering holes to the depth shown in your plans place a temporary board perpendicular to the column to suspend the pole off the bottom of the hole allowing concrete to surround the post underneath the column and around the pole.

A roof truss is a triangular shaped two force member structure made of dimensional lumber designed to withstand anticipated loads at your building site.
